📝 Ingredients
Sugar, Rolled Oats, Peanut Butter (dry Roasted Peanuts, Salt, Hydrogenated Rapeseed and Cottonseed Oil), Water, Margarine (palm Oil, Fractionated Palm Oil, Water, Salt, Emulsifier Blend [soy Lecithin, Distilled Monoglycerides], Natural Flavor, Citric Acid Preservative, Mixed Tocopherols Preservative, Vitamin a Palmitate, Beta-Carotene Color), Contains Less than 2% of Each of the Following: Milk Solids Blend (nonfat Milk, Whey, Vitamin a, Vitamin D), Propylene Glycol, Artificial Flavor, Citric Acid Preservative.

Fortification agents are synthetic vitamins or minerals added to restore nutrients lost during processing or to boost nutritional content. They are added for public health reasons and are widely considered safe.
